Testing in 25 counties on Nov. 11 and 12

MDC is requiring hunters who harvest deer in any of 25 select counties of its 41-county CWD Management Zone during the opening weekend of the 2017 November portion of the firearms deer season (Nov. 11 and 12) to present their harvested deer at one of 56 MDC sampling stations so tissue samples can be taken to test the animals for CWD.

• Hunters who harvest deer in 25 select counties among the 41 counties of the MDC CWD management zone must present their deer to MDC staff for CWD mandatory sampling.

• Mandatory sampling is only required during opening weekend of firearms deer season, Nov. 11 and 12.

• Sampling locations will be open from 7:30 a.m. until at least 8 p.m.

• MDC will provide 56 sampling stations throughout the 25 select counties.

• Deer must be presented by the hunter who harvested the animal.

• Hunters will be asked to identify the location within the county the deer was harvested.

• Deer may be field dressed before being taken to a sampling station.

• Hunters have the option of presenting just the deer head with about six inches of neck attached.

• For bucks bound to a taxidermist, the cape may be removed prior to being taken to a sampling station as long as about six inches of the neck is left attached.

The 25 mandatory CWD sampling counties include new counties added to the CWD Management Zone, counties with previous CWD positives, and counties very near previous positives.
